Output 3f2a271827916cb10e97fba466c9dd7dae83ae19823cf6318dbf5f3ab6a8b79f:2

value
318290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5271d0d666df1250bed4b160307ff0badaba0889 OP_EQUAL
address
39CwgLE5X24qTq4qqP6uNmbi3UrVy9R9ra
transaction
3f2a271827916cb10e97fba466c9dd7dae83ae19823cf6318dbf5f3ab6a8b79f
spent
true